Chemistry and Pharmacology
D Blotter Paper is most commonly associated with LSD or its analogs, which act on serotonin receptors in the brain. Key educational points include:
-
Mechanism of action: Interacts primarily with 5-HT2A receptors
-
Research focus: Helps scientists study perception, cognition, and neural connectivity
-
Structural analogs: Modified LSD compounds may be used to explore receptor activity in neuroscience studies
These studies are strictly controlled and focus on understanding chemical behavior and biological effects, not promoting use.

Legal Status
Blotter-delivered LSD and analogs, including compounds associated with D Blotter Paper, are classified as controlled substances in most jurisdictions. Legal frameworks often:
-
Regulate research use through permits or licenses
-
Prohibit possession, distribution, or recreational consumption
-
Apply penalties for unauthorized use
Individuals should consult official regulatory sources for accurate, current legal information.
